Private Jet Charter from Dallas to Las Vegas

A private jet from Dallas, Texas to Las Vegas, Nevada offers a fast, flexible alternative to commercial air travel. The route covers approximately 1,050 statute miles, making it well suited to light, midsize, and super-midsize aircraft. A nonstop charter flight typically takes about 2 hours 45 minutes, although actual flight time varies with aircraft type, routing, winds, and the selected airports.

Private aviation allows passengers to choose a departure time, bypass crowded airline terminals, and travel with a more personalized level of service. Aircraft Options and Estimated Charter Costs

A light jet is often an efficient choice for smaller groups traveling with limited luggage. Aircraft such as the Citation CJ3, Phenom 300, or Learjet can accommodate approximately 6 to 8 passengers and may cost about $12,000–$18,000 one way.

Midsize jets provide more cabin space, increased baggage capacity, and comfortable nonstop performance for this route. Models such as the Citation Latitude, Hawker 900XP, or Learjet 60 typically seat 7 to 9 passengers. Estimated one-way pricing generally ranges from $16,000–$24,000.

For larger groups or travelers seeking a roomier cabin, a super-midsize jet such as a Challenger 350 or Gulfstream G280 offers additional comfort, luggage space, and strong range. These aircraft commonly accommodate 8 to 10 passengers, with estimated pricing of $22,000–$35,000 one way. Heavy jets are also available for larger parties and premium cabin requirements, generally starting around $32,000–$55,000, depending on the aircraft and itinerary.

Actual quotes can change based on aircraft availability, repositioning, fuel, crew requirements, catering, deicing, airport fees, and whether the itinerary includes multiple flight legs.

Dallas and Las Vegas Airports and FBOs

Dallas Love Field (DAL) is a convenient choice for many private charter passengers because of its central location and established business aviation facilities, including Signature Aviation. Addison Airport (ADS) is another popular Dallas-area option, with FBO services such as Million Air and Atlantic Aviation.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W) may be suitable when aircraft availability, location, or international connections make it preferable.

In Las Vegas, Harry Reid International Airport (LAS) provides convenient access to the Strip and offers private aviation services through FBO operators including Signature Aviation and Atlantic Aviation. Henderson Executive Airport (HND) is often attractive for private travelers heading to the southern Strip, while North Las Vegas Airport (VGT) can be practical for downtown, northwest Las Vegas, and nearby destinations.

Travel Tips for Your Charter Flight

Plan to arrive at the FBO approximately 15 to 30 minutes before departure. Share passenger names, baggage details, catering requests, and ground transportation needs in advance. Las Vegas demand can rise during major conventions, concerts, sporting events, and holidays, so booking early may provide a broader selection of aircraft and departure times. For the best value, ask about flexible departure windows, one-way repositioning opportunities, and round-trip scheduling.
